I have a routine set up for when I'm connected to my car to disconnect Bluetooth when I get an incoming call. It works perfectly.

i am trying to set it up where once the routine aka phone call ends to turn the Bluetooth back on so it will connect by itself to the Bluetooth device. It doesn't work and I have to manually turn Bluetooth back on in my pulldown quick menu and manually reconnect it to the device. 

What am I missing?

What is the point of connecting to the car via BT if you are not going to take hands free calls via the car speakers?  In any case, your routine looks fine and the car should actually reconnect automatically after the call is done and the car detects the BT device.  You can change the "when routine ends" to do a custom action and turn  turn BT on.  That should insure the BT reconnects to the car.
